Jeffery Adams is a scholar working on General Health Professions, Sociology and Political Science and Social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Jeffery Adams has authored 60 papers receiving a total of 820 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 26 papers in General Health Professions, 20 papers in Sociology and Political Science and 17 papers in Social Psychology. Recurrent topics in Jeffery Adams’s work include LGBTQ Health, Identity, and Policy (16 papers), Prevention and Treatment of HIV/AIDS Infection (14 papers) and HIV, Drug Use, Sexual Risk (9 papers). Jeffery Adams is often cited by papers focused on LGBTQ Health, Identity, and Policy (16 papers), Prevention and Treatment of HIV/AIDS Infection (14 papers) and HIV, Drug Use, Sexual Risk (9 papers). Jeffery Adams collaborates with scholars based in New Zealand, United Kingdom and United States. Jeffery Adams's co-authors include Stephen Neville, Virginia Braun, Tim McCreanor, Thomas H. Lee, Paul J. Hecht, Wen Chao, Keith L. Wapner, Lanuola Asiasiga, Catherine Cook and Debra Jackson and has published in prestigious journals such as Medicine & Science in Sports & Exercise, Environment and Planning A Economy and Space and Journal of Rural Studies.
